Marketing Strategy: Marketing Calendar Explained

In the realm of marketing, a strategy is not just a plan, but a comprehensive approach to achieving a company’s goals. One of the most critical tools in this strategy is the Marketing Calendar. This article will delve into the depths of the Marketing Calendar, its importance, how it is used, and the various components that make it an indispensable tool for marketers worldwide.

A Marketing Calendar is a visual representation of marketing activities planned over a specific period. It serves as a roadmap for what marketing actions need to be taken, when, and by whom. It is a strategic document that aligns the marketing efforts with the overall business objectives. It helps in planning, coordinating, tracking, and measuring the results of marketing campaigns.

Components of a Marketing Calendar

A Marketing Calendar is made up of several components, each serving a specific purpose. These components include the timeline, the marketing activities, the responsible parties, the budget, and the performance metrics. Each of these components plays a crucial role in the effectiveness of the Marketing Calendar.

Understanding these components is key to creating a comprehensive and effective Marketing Calendar. It helps in planning, executing, and measuring the success of marketing activities. It also aids in identifying gaps and opportunities, enabling marketers to make necessary adjustments and improvements.

Timeline

The timeline is a crucial component of a Marketing Calendar. It provides a visual representation of when each marketing activity is planned. It helps in scheduling and planning, ensuring that marketing efforts are spread out evenly over the period.

Moreover, the timeline aids in tracking progress. It provides a clear view of what has been accomplished and what is yet to be done. This clarity helps in maintaining focus and momentum, ensuring that marketing efforts are on track.

Marketing Activities

Marketing activities are the actions that need to be taken to achieve the marketing goals. These can include a wide range of activities, such as social media posts, email campaigns, content creation, SEO efforts, and more. These activities are the heart of the Marketing Calendar.

Each activity should be clearly defined, with a clear objective and a plan for execution. This clarity helps in ensuring that each activity is effective and contributes to the overall marketing goals.
